Litigation Funding Investment Market Trends
The market for litigation funding investment has grown rapidly on account of the increasing awareness and acceptance of third-party funding in legal cases. Rising litigation costs, along with the increasing number of businesses and individuals seeking financial assistance to pursue their merits, have increased demand for these solutions, most notably in commercial disputes, class actions, and intellectual property cases, all of which promise to yield high-value settlements for prospective investors. Investors are diversifying their portfolios by targeting strong merits with high potential returns while legal reforms in different regions are providing clear frameworks for third-party funding. A market for litigation funding investments is faced with many challenges, and most of them have to do with legal and regulatory uncertainties. Because countries differ in their regulations, entry barriers could be created and investment strategy complications increased. Investors generally face difficulties assessing the litigation risk owing to the total unpredictability of litigation outcomes, making it really hard to forecast returns. One other important issue is that many cases with high potential returns are very hard to value and select. The identification of such cases must have strong merit, an indicator of the case's success likelihood, and a solid understanding of legal systems; even then, it remains uncertain. There's increasing concern over ethical issues: the risk of encouraging frivolous lawsuits or that investors may hold conflicting interests with plaintiffs. Litigation funding investment markets experienced quite a number of mergers and acquisitions, all in the name of companies strengthening themselves to compete better in the market. In 2023, Omni Bridgeway entered into a rather significant secondary market transaction concerning an extensive intellectual property portfolio from which it could draw on its strategic agility in the litigation financing space. Besides this, in 2022, Thaxted Capital managed to secure a huge, almost $31.13 million investment from Sandton Capital Partners, particularly to facilitate its growth and ambitions in litigation finance. These actions point toward the ongoing trend of consolidation that runs through the industry, typically trying to take advantage of the synergies that firms can leverage to offer more services.
